Trenton Film Festival returns March 28

Date:

Share post:

The annual Trenton Film Festival gets rolling at the Mill Hill Playhouse from Thursday through Sunday, March 28 through 31.

The juried festival features a program of international films ranging from narrative to documentary, animation to new media, and shorts to feature length.

Included in the screening is the short “Ways to Look at the Moon” (pictured) by Katherine Clark, a Philadelphia-based filmmaker and co-founder of the PopUp Anthology that promote Trenton and regional filmmakers at Artworks Trenton.
